Macao’s latest integrated-resort – MOP 15.2-billion (US$1.9 billion) The Londoner Macao – threw open its doors officially today on the Cotai Strip. The Brit-themed resort – part of the reimagined Sands Cotai Central – is scheduled to expand rapidly over the coming year to include more accommodation, a revamped shopping mall, the Big Ben replica […]
